Capcom has revealed the world’s first trailer for Dragon’s Dogma Online, a multiplayer sequel of sorts to the original Dragon’s Dogma, which was console exclusive. Dragon’s Dogma Online is an action MMORPG set within a giant fantasy world, where you and your fellow players can go out on hunts to bring down towering monsters.
The F2P Dragon’s Dogma Online is set to come to PC, PlayStation 4, and PlayStation 3, and will be a pseudo MMO in that features a vast open-world and a lobby with support for up to 100 players, from which players can form parties of four for quests or up to eight to raid, before setting off into the unknown.
The trailer shows off a team of people taking down a variety of dragons, cyclops, and assorted beasties in imaginative ways, with Dragon's Dogma's action roots ensuring players can even grapple onto creatures and ride them.
While Capcom has yet to officially confirm Dragon’s Dogma Online for a western release, we’d be surprised if it doesn’t make it over after the original Dragon’s Dogma and Dark Arisen, both of which have achieved cult followings since. It’s due out in Japan at some point this year.
